You must send HM Land Registry an application to change the register when you change your name. You do not have to pay anything to do this. How to apply depends on which documents you can send that prove your name has changed. You'll get back any official certificates you send in after the register has been updated.

You own your home ? either all or part of it ? if your name is on a legal document called the title deeds. It might be owned: by one of you ? which means it's in one of your names. jointly, by both of you ? there are different forms of joint ownership.
